    Has anyone tried DIREZZA ZII STAR SPEC tires?

    I wouldn't suggest these tires on the Spark. I use them on my other car and took a 15% hit to mileage plus they are quite loud. On such a quiet car that would be really annoying. I've come to the realization that there is no winning move when it comes to tires on this car.

    Automatic Parking Brake Release...

    I just discovered this functionality this evening. Very handy. Guess I should have read the manual more closely. From the manual: In short, start the car, put it in gear, lightly tap the gas pedal and the brake releases itself.
